Marble Dust 25kg - Flints

Marble Dust 25kg. PAT867B. Price ex VAT: £20.15 25 kg. Commonly used in mortar made with slaked lime putty to replace some of the sand but in theatre its main use is to help create a frost like appearance on winter scenery. The crystalline sparkle has the illusion of snow. It can be sprinkled onto wet resin, glue, or varnish to create the effect. A study of the chemical effect of marble and granite

Pradeep (2022) to examine the effect of partial replace-ment of sand with granite quarry dust and cement with marble powder in concrete. The results indicated that the compressive strength increased gradually by adding up to 10% replacement of cement with marble powder and 20% replacement of fine aggregate with granite dust.
